Cyberabad Municipal Corporation's food safety wing found serious hygiene lapses at two popular Hyderabad restaurants during June 29 inspections. Both Barbeque Nation and Chinese Wok in Madeenaguda violated multiple food safety rules.
At Barbeque Nation, inspectors found unlabelled items like brownies,kulfi — tossed immediately. Restaurant had no records for food testing,packaging materials,pest control . And conditions were unsanitary. Vegetable crates,water bubble containers scattered. Chopping boards were worn down,cockroaches infested fruit storage and fridge areas.
Chinese Wok had its own issues. Cooked rice given 36-hour shelf life with no lab validation. Lacked records for food testing,packaging materials,medical fitness for handlers. Unclean water taps in rice,noodle prep areas,eggs used without proper cleaning. One handler with untrimmed nails — health risk.
